Pre-trip Inspection Checklist

To maximize your Rav4 Hybrid’s towing capacity and ensure a trouble-free towing experience, it is important to perform a thorough pre-trip inspection. This checklist will help identify any potential issues and allow you to address them before hitting the road:

  1. Inspect the hitch receiver and ensure it is securely attached to your Rav4 Hybrid.
  2. Check the coupler and safety chains to ensure they are in good condition and properly attached.
  3. Inspect the trailer’s tires, including the spare tire, for any signs of wear or damage. Ensure they are properly inflated and have sufficient tread depth.
  4. Test all trailer lights, including brake lights, turn signals, and taillights, to ensure they are functioning correctly.
  5. Check the towing vehicle’s brake lights, turn signals, and taillights to ensure they are working properly.
  6. Examine the trailer brakes, if equipped, to ensure they are in good condition and functioning effectively.
  7. Verify that the safety breakaway switch is operational and securely connected.
  8. Inspect the trailer’s wheel bearings for any signs of excessive wear or damage. Grease them if necessary.
  9. Check the trailer’s suspension components, including leaf springs and shocks, for any signs of damage or wear.
  10. Ensure the trailer’s load is evenly distributed and properly secured.

Safe Towing Practices

In addition to the pre-trip inspection, it is crucial to practice safe towing techniques throughout your journey. By adhering to these safe towing practices, you can promote a secure and enjoyable towing experience:

  • Observe the posted speed limits and drive at a safe and controlled speed.
  • Maintain a safe distance from other vehicles to allow for ample reaction time.
  • Use your side mirrors and, if available, consider using a supplemental mirror to monitor your trailer and blind spots.
  • Signal well in advance when changing lanes or making turns.
  • If you need to make a sudden stop, apply the brakes smoothly and avoid excessive force to prevent trailer instability.
  • When driving uphill, be prepared for reduced acceleration and maintain a steady speed to prevent unnecessary strain on your vehicle.
  • When parking, select a level area whenever possible and engage the parking brake.
  • Periodically check the trailer’s tire pressure and temperature during stops to ensure optimal performance.
